Hill Holliday has hired Avin Narasimhan as chief strategy officer. He previously served as CSO at media and marketing communications agency PHD.
“Avin is one of the brightest stars in our industry, capable of integrating different disciplines and making an impact with culture-shaping ideas,” said Hill Holliday president Chris Wallrapp. “He understands our core vision of merging creativity and analytical rigor. A galvanizing presence, Avin will help unify our talent around a common language, evolved ways of working, and approaches to ideas that break down the false binary between driving sales today and brand building over the long term.”
Narasimhan joins Hill Holliday on the heels of significant wins, including being named Valvoline’s AOR and the addition of seven new brands to its healthcare practice. Narasimhan rounds out a creative and strategic team with Icaro Doria, who came on as chief creative officer in 2021. Together, Doria and Narasimhan will build on Hill Holliday’s current momentum and position the agency to compete for world-class new business and talent in 2022.
“Icaro and Avin share a strong point of view that strategy and creative are two sides of the same coin,” added Wallrapp. “Their charge is to continue ensuring that marketing science and data-driven insights are integrated seamlessly into creative planning.”
At PHD, Narasimhan’s strategic skills helped win new clients, including Red Bull, Cole Haan, Varo and CHANEL, and develop media and innovative ideas that drove business outcomes.
“Hill Holliday has been an iconic brand in the industry for decades, leading clients across every category to business performance and brand growth. As we head into 2022, I can’t think of another agency that is better set up for success, or one that has all the aspects of a marketing superpower; analytical rigor, strategic dexterity, media fluency and clout, and creative brilliance under Icaro’s leadership,” said Narasimhan. “Put all those things together, and I could not be more excited to help this storied agency reach new heights. 2022 will be our year to help our current clients thrive in our new world and bring onboard the clients of tomorrow who buy into our vision for their brand and business growth–today and into the future.”
Prior to PHD, Narasimhan worked at several agencies including R/GA, Arnold, Modernista, and Fallon. He has helped create award-winning work for TIAA‐CREF, (RED) and The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ation.
SCHROM x Yacht Club and Be Electric Studios Launch Electric XR for Virtual Production
SCHROM x Yacht Club, a full-service live-action, tabletop, and postproduction company, has teamed with Be Electric Studios, a soundstage, equipment rental, and virtual production company, to launch Electric XR, a virtual production collective.
Industry veteran Thomas Rossano will lead the new venture, which provides advanced virtual production solutions across multiple facilities. He brings over 25 years of experience in live-action, tabletop, postproduction and talent curation to enhance Electric XR’s offerings as a resource for brands and agencies, as well as other production companies in need of virtual production solutions. Additionally Rossano continues to serve as EP at XR New York (XR-NY), a role he’s held since December 2022. SCHROM x Yacht Club originally established XR-NY to help provide XR services for third-party rentals. While XR-NY will continue to function independently for SCHROM X Yacht Club, it now operates under the Electric XR umbrella.
Rossano’s expertise spans producing live-action commercials, branded content, interactive and experiential content. In addition to leading Electric XR, he holds responsibilities at SCHROM x Yacht Club which include driving business development, collaborating with sales reps and expanding the company’s creative talent network. Rossano’s career includes serving as an exec producer at Hungry Man for about 11 years, right from that company’s inception. He then went on to become a partner at Station Film where he also had a lengthy tenure. Later he was a partner at PRISM. Then after the pandemic hit, he became a freelance EP for nearly two years, looking into opportunities in virtual production, which led him to XR NY and now Electric XR.
